Who We Are

Claritas Rx is a venture-backed digital health startup that brings clarity to the challenges of specialty biopharmaceutical products in the marketplace. In today's highly complex specialty networks, our mission is to illuminate the patient experience beyond the clinical trial. Claritas Rx leverages a proprietary technology platform and deep manufacturer expertise to automate and integrate channel, commercial, and clinical data and help biopharmaceutical companies generate actionable business insights. Our work uncovers the real-world variables impacting patient access, duration of therapy, and other metrics key to commercial success, making a real impact on patient healthcare.

The Position

The Head of Customer Engineering plays a pivotal leadership role at Claritas Rx, serving as the primary technical interface for enterprise customers. This position is responsible for owning the customer-centric technology roadmap, developing robust solutions that address immediate and long-term business challenges, and ensuring seamless platform integration with client environments.

Responsibilities
  • Collaborate closely with customer success and product teams, driving technical problem-solving on strategic initiatives and day-to-day support.
  • Serve as the trusted technical advisor in solution design and delivery, fostering innovation and building lasting relationships with business stakeholders.
  • Guide a team of engineers with hands‑on mentorship and technical oversight, instilling a culture of excellence, transparency, and continuous improvement.
  • Partner closely with customer success and product teams to deliver outstanding technology solutions that support customer needs, bridging the gap between commercial teams and engineering.
  • Serve as the primary engineering leader supporting customers, including pre- and post-sales technical enablement, platform demonstrations, solution integrations, and escalated issue resolution.
  • Own the customer success technology roadmap, proactively identifying opportunities to enhance platform value and efficiently respond to emerging customer requirements.
  • Develop, present, and implement technical solutions that directly address business challenges for customers, leveraging strong stakeholder management and communication skills.
  • Lead cross-functional engineering initiatives to ensure seamless integration of Claritas Rx's platform with client environments, driving business outcomes and client satisfaction.
  • Advise customers on best practices for platform use, data integration, and automation, often consulting on architecture, security, and compliance.
  • Develop and mentor a team of customer-oriented engineers, fostering a culture of technical excellence and continuous improvement.
  • Champion innovation by evaluating emerging technologies and leading the prototyping of new customer-focused features.
  • Collaborate with account managers and business development teams to support proposals, solution design, and client presentations.
  • Establish and maintain trusted, long-term relationships with clients, acting as the technical voice and advisor during solution design and delivery.
Who You Are
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or related field.
  • 10+ years’ experience in technology, software engineering, or customer engineering roles—preferably in a SaaS, healthcare, life sciences, or consulting domain.
  • Proven track record at a leading consulting firm (e.g., ZS, Deloitte, Accenture, PwC, EY, McKinsey, BCG, etc.) with significant implementation experience on data platforms, analytics solutions, or data and analytics-related SaaS products.
  • Deep understanding of cloud platforms (AWS), data integration, API management, and process automation.
  • Hands‑on experience with the technical delivery and deployment of large‑scale data platforms and analytics solutions for enterprise clients, ideally in the life sciences industry.
  • Familiarity with data engineering, data modeling, ETL pipelines, BI/reporting tools, and modern frameworks (Python, Java, FastAPI, Django, Spring Boot, etc.).
  • Demonstrated success leading engineering teams supporting enterprise customers with solution delivery, technical onboarding, and ongoing technical account management.
  • Solid grasp of software engineering best practices including Agile methodology, DevOps (Docker, Kubernetes), version control (GIT), and automated deployment strategies.
  • Outstanding communication and stakeholder management skills, able to interact effectively with both technical and non‑technical client teams.
  • Experience in consulting or customer engineering with responsibility for pre‑sales technical enablement, RFP response support, and solution architecture.
  • Ability to rapidly learn new technologies and innovate solutions to complex customer challenges.
  • Experience mentoring and developing junior engineers.
  • Relevant industry certifications (AWS, Databricks, etc.) are desirable.
  • Willingness to travel up to 25% to support customer engagements.
